Transaction 34195442844bf63f70475510a35ba7095870f3720146c1a795a60aa41f680e3c

1 Input
2 Outputs
  • 34195442844bf63f70475510a35ba7095870f3720146c1a795a60aa41f680e3c:0
  • value  170000000
    address  2NBMEXhDyqT2tRqxLqqYny3srnhjDtH1j65
  • 34195442844bf63f70475510a35ba7095870f3720146c1a795a60aa41f680e3c:1
  • value  789944178
    address  n3BQrork8exynKAP44wPf2sH1rRNGbqEdy